Be My Apprentice For 2019/20

I am really pleased to announce that I am now looking for my next apprentice to join my busy constituency team for 2019/2020.

This is a one year apprenticeship scheme for a local school leaver to gain experience in a busy MP’s constituency office whilst also studying for an NVQ Level 3 in Business Administration. As an integral part of Team Leadsom, my Apprentice Caseworker is responsible for engaging with constituents and dealing with some of the correspondence I receive each day, as well as supporting the wider team in ad hoc projects.

The role is full time, paid above the national apprenticeship wage, and lasts for twelve months. Although based in Towcester, there are regular opportunities to work in Westminster and to get fully involved in all aspects of parliamentary life.
